What to check before for good cause buildings near the M train in NoMad

  • Use “good cause” to focus on tenant-protection building types, but still ask the property how renewal/non-renewal rules are handled for your specific lease term.
  • Since you’re targeting “near the M train,” confirm the actual commute time (walk/transfer time varies by block) and the nearest station entrance.
  • Before signing, verify the full monthly cost, including any broker fees, deposits, and typical move-in charges, not just the asking rent.
  • Check whether there are any practical constraints that can affect eligibility (income/financial screening, documentation requirements), even when good-cause protections apply.
